J-movelle Proves He’s A “STAR,” In His Latest Release



Inspiring the nation as a role model for school-age youth, 8-year-old J-Movelle is known for the high energy fueling his fun and friendly demeanor.

An active member of 805 South LLC, located in the heart of San Diego, CA, he’s already accomplished a list of accolades with his multifaceted ways as a public figure, motivator, actor, and inspiration to his community. Adding rapper into the equation, the African American talent has released his debut single, "STAR," alongside producer Steve OG.

Debuting an invigorating sound boosted in confidence, J-Movelle *Lil J2* has us making a straightaway to the head-bopping energy of “STAR.” The instrumentation carries its own in the realm of new-age Hip-hop, and to add to its enticing factor, we hear J-Movelle bring forth a moving series of lyrics that leave us awestruck.


Cementing himself in yet another avenue of the entertainment industry, his capabilities at such a young age are remarkable. “STAR” features the talents of Eturnul as the two collaborate on a banger dripped with a poised swagger. Going between the two different dynamisms that each artist brings, you hear how they ultimately balance one another as they offer something exclusive to this track.


What we admire the most about this track has to be the liveliness that resides in every word J-Movelle articulates. You can hear the playfulness he embodies while expressing himself, and there’s no doubt about this infectious energy rubbing off on you. “STAR” truly has us excited for what’s to come from J-Movelle *Lil J2*.


As the record holds an immense amount of star-powered energy, we know he will continue to raise the bar repeatedly. J-Movelle *Lil J2* is one to be on the lookout for, and he shouldn’t be hard to miss with an unmatched sound and huge smile.



Welcome to BuzzMusic, J-Movelle. It’s great to have you here chatting about your debut record, “STAR.” With this being the first time that you’ve stepped into a musical role, what inspired you to make this move?


I love music; I have been listening to music since my mother's womb. My mom said she, my big brother, and my sister would sing to me and talk to me every day while she was pregnant with me. Also, because my dad is a musician, he plays the keys and drums and sings. My grandmom & great-grandmom were amazing musicians, and my great-grandma was a singer. So I was born to do this.


Both you and Eturnul have great chemistry, which can be heard in your song! What was it like working with her to create this song? How did the collaboration come to be?


Well, in this song, I created the melody and the baseline with my mouth. Then we sent the idea to my producer Steve White AKA Steve OG, and Steve Vicious. They sampled my voice and Melody in the track and created the beat exactly as I did with my mouth. At that time, I didn't want to rap the whole song. I just wanted to do the hook, so I talked my mom (Eturnul) into doing the verses, and she wrote the verses for my big brother Fredrick. He helped me with my hook, and of course, Eturnul critiqued it. I love sports, so we went with the direction of sports, and the rest was history. Eturnul and I have a natural connection on stage, sometimes we cannot even rehearse, but the performance is perfect. We know how to read each other and vibe. That's how I came together. Our connection is just natural and authentic.
